Frank Markowski, der mitausstellenden Künstler, wird uns durch die Ausstellung führen."Elementar – Hand, Klang, Natur" – A project by Frank Markowski (sculpture), Jainem Jeong (paintings) and Bodo Hartwig (sound). From Friday, June 26 to Saturday, August 1, 2026
Jainem Jeong leaves her canvases to the Wadden Sea of her South Korean homeland. What returns has absorbed the tides, salt and the life of the mudflats – nature describing itself. Alongside these are Jeong´s sculptural casts made from Korean mulberry paper: they capture the surface of living tree bark; the pigments used to paint them are produced by the artist herself, from plants and earth. Impression and colour spring from the same source: nature.
Frank Markowski shapes by hand. His objects, made of stoneware, pulp or cast in bronze, emerge from a direct physical dialogue with the material – and bear words on their plinths that are not explanations, but openings into the realm of association. The organic works thrive on intuition: their grace entices the viewer to look, their curves tempt one to touch, and the words let the mind wander. The sensual opens a window to meaning. It tempts us to transcend the boundaries of perception.
Bodo Hartwig´s works invite us to listen – and in doing so create images that no eye can provide. His field recordings and installations reveal acoustic layers in which ecological processes and human interventions overlap. From the sound of a bamboo forest growing to a sound object that waits until someone presses the button behind the screen. Then it starts and accelerates. The screen itself bears no image, but an inverse soot imprint: the negative of an emission. Harmony is no promise here. Humanity appears as part of a cycle that it has itself disrupted.
Placed side by side, these three positions reveal what ´elementary´ can mean: not the untouched, which no longer exists as such – but that of which everything is made, and with which we are constantly engaged. Through observation. Through touch and listening. Through what remains.
